Chapter 2

The summer air was suffocating.

By the time I slid into the driver's seat, I was drenched in sweat. The air was thick and stifling, and my mouth was bone dry.

I swallowed hard several times before my breathing finally steadied.

How dare Julian treat me like this!

We have a sacred mate bond. Our bonding ceremony is tomorrow.

And he was behind my back, entangled with his so-called friend to the point of injuring her.

I slammed my fist on the steering wheel.

A moment later, a message from Julian came through the mind-link.

"You were completely out of line back there."

"Kendra was just being a loyal friend."

"Did you have to say such vicious things?"

"Luckily, Kendra is forgiving and won't hold it against you, so we're letting this go."

"You should head back for now."

"Tell your elders and pack members the bonding ceremony is postponed by one day. The site needs to be purified again."

I listened to his last message in disbelief, then let out a cold laugh.

I'm a Lorekeeper. Since when did a ceremony site need to be purified again?

On a dark impulse, I opened the pack's social feed, the one Julian had added me to just tonight.

I found Kendra's profile and tapped on it.

Her page was public. She had posted an update five minutes ago.

In the video, Julian was in his half-wolf form, kneeling before Kendra.

His red wolf eyes held a fawning gleam as he nuzzled her ankle, a submissive whimper rumbling in his throat.

She, in contrast, sat enthroned in the seat of honor like a queen, surrounded by other pack members.

I turned up the volume, hearing his helpless chuckle, followed by an even lower whimper directed at her.

Kendra's voice purred, "Some people just can't understand our friendship, and they ruined everyone's good time."

"What a buzzkill."

"Good thing my loyal dog knows how to make it up to me. He postponed the ceremony, so we'll continue the party tomorrow night."

She tutted. "I suppose I'll forgive him then."

"After all, as his queen, I'm just too soft-hearted."

The comments section was a conversation between them.

Julian: "You little devil. Is this enough for you? I must have owed you in a past life."

Kendra: "What nonsense. You owe me in this life, too."

"Did you forget when you got in a fight as a kid and tore your clothes, you ripped my brother's right off his back and wore them yourself?"

Julian: "You have the nerve to bring that up?"

"If you hadn't been scaring the other pups with poison ivy, they wouldn't have ganged up on you."

"I was saving you!"

Kendra: "A loyal dog saving his queen is only natural. Are you trying to rebel?"

I watched them reminisce, my fists clenching so tight my knuckles ached.

I slammed my phone screen off, afraid I’d be sick in the car if I watched any longer.

I floored the accelerator.

The moment I was back in my suite, I pulled up Julian's encrypted schedule.

He was famous for his self-discipline, a model heir with a flawless reputation.

Meticulous, serious, and steady, he treated his pack's protection as a sacred duty.

What he and Kendra did tonight was a world away from his "serious and steady" persona.

But one thing didn't add up.

Throughout the confirmation process for our mate bond, he had been completely absorbed in pack affairs, refusing even a day off when I awakened my Lorekeeper abilities.

Once, I had a high fever from the instability of my new powers.

He abandoned me mid-sentence after receiving a mind-link, rushing off to handle a border dispute.

So where did Julian find the time to get entangled with Kendra for "two days and two nights"?

I scrolled through his schedule.

There was only one entry for the entire month of January: Red Rock Valley territory patrol.

Red Rock Valley was Kendra's hometown.

I suddenly remembered Julian being away from me that entire month, using "territory patrol" as his excuse.

A thread in my mind snapped.

I did a quick search.

Over the past year, I found at least two hundred entries marked "Red Rock Valley"—patrols, dispute mediations, emergency vigils.

In other words, every time Julian claimed he was going to Red Rock Valley on pack business, he was actually with Kendra.

When he went on those "emergency vigils," was that personal wolf-fang token—the one that should have been for me, his mate—tucked away in his bag?
